5 Red Flags to Watch Out for When Buying Software Keys
The internet is full of "deals," but not all of them are genuine. Buying a Windows or Office key should be simple, but some sites use illegal methods that can get your PC blocked. Here are 5 things you should never ignore:
Prices That Are "Too Good" ($1-$2)
While OEM keys are cheap, anything sold for $1 or $2 is usually stolen or a "Volume Key" meant for a large company. These keys often expire after 30 days, leaving you with an unactivated system.
No Instant Email Delivery
In 2026, software keys are digital. If a site tells you to "Wait 24-48 hours" to receive your key via email, it's a huge red flag. Genuine stores use automated systems for instant delivery.
Asking for Crypto-Only Payments
If a store only accepts Bitcoin or Crypto and doesn't offer secure options like Credit Cards or PayPal, run away. Secure payment gateways protect the buyer (you), and scammers hate that.
Websites with No HTTPS (Not Secure)
Never enter your payment details on a site that doesn't have the padlock icon next to the URL. If the site isn't secure, your credit card info can be stolen by hackers instantly.
Missing Customer Support
Try to find a "Contact Us" or a Live Chat. If the only way to reach them is a broken contact form, you won't get any help if the key fails to activate.
